GitHub Integration Modes
Overview
This document describes all GitHub integration modes available in Claude-Flow with ruv-swarm coordination. Each mode is optimized for specific GitHub workflows and includes batch tool integration for maximum efficiency.
GitHub Workflow Modes
gh-coordinator
GitHub workflow orchestration and coordination
- Coordination Mode: Hierarchical
- Max Parallel Operations: 10
- Batch Optimized: Yes
- Tools: gh CLI commands, TodoWrite, TodoRead, Task, Memory, Bash
- Usage:
$github gh-coordinator <GitHub workflow description> - Best For: Complex GitHub workflows, multi-repo coordination
pr-manager
Pull request management and review coordination
- Review Mode: Automated
- Multi-reviewer: Yes
- Conflict Resolution: Intelligent
- Tools: gh pr create, gh pr view, gh pr review, gh pr merge, TodoWrite, Task
- Usage:
$github pr-manager <PR management task> - Best For: PR reviews, merge coordination, conflict resolution

Batch Operations
All GitHub modes support batch operations for maximum efficiency:
Parallel GitHub Operations Example:
[Single Message with BatchTool]:
Bash("gh issue create --title 'Feature A' --body '...'")
Bash("gh issue create --title 'Feature B' --body '...'")
Bash("gh pr create --title 'PR 1' --head 'feature-a' --base 'main'")
Bash("gh pr create --title 'PR 2' --head 'feature-b' --base 'main'")
TodoWrite { todos: [todo1, todo2, todo3] }
Bash("git checkout main && git pull")
